Question 1
PADDY
A
Race track
B
Prairie
C
Rice
D
Upland
Question 1 Explanation: 
Paddy is ‘a field where rice is grown’ or rice as a growing crop or when harvested but not yet milled . Race track is a plot of ground, usually oval, laid out for horse racing. Prairie is a tract of grassland; meadow. Upland means land elevated above other land.
Question 2
DISCURSIVE
A
Rambling
B
Absolute
C
Negligent
D
Methodical
Question 2 Explanation: 
Discursive refers to rambling meaning moving from one point to another in speech or writing. Absolute means total. Negligent means careless. Methodical means systematic.
Question 3
PREJUDICE
A
Aversion
B
Gestation
C
Introduction
D
Appreciation
Question 3 Explanation: 
Prejudice refers to ‘a preconceived opinion that is not based on reason or actual experience.’ Aversion also means ‘a strong dislike or disinclination.’ Gestation means growth. Introduction means foreword. Appreciation means approval.
Question 4
GOAD
A
Spur
B
Control
C
Follow
D
Supersede
Question 4 Explanation: 
Goad means ‘provoke or annoy (someone) so as to stimulate an action or reaction.’ Spur means ‘a thing that prompts or encourages someone; an incentive.’ Control means manage. Follow means go behind. Supersede means succeed.
Question 5
FAD
A
Eccentricity
B
Custom
C
Constituent
D
Visage
Question 5 Explanation: 
Fad refers to an intense and widely shared enthusiasm for something, especially one that is short-lived; a craze, i.e. eccentricity. Custom means tradition. Constituent means ingredient. Visage means countenance.
